Jadavpur Vidyapith is a Bengali medium school in the Jadavpur area of metropolitan Kolkata, India, established in 1957. Its campus borders that of Jadavpur University. The school building houses a teacher training institute belonging to Jadavpur University.

The school has successes in both secondary (10+ level) and higher secondary (10+2) examinations conducted by the examination boards of West Bengal. The school has around 1500 students and about 50 teachers, mostly from the South Calcutta area.
